The process of humidification-dehumidification has many advantages, such as the simple equipments,
working under normal condition like atmosphere pressure, the cost of investment and operation is moderate too low, the
flexible scale and the low-grade energy available,. Hence, it has a good developing prospect. Humidification
dehumidification process is viewed as a promising technique for house hold capacity production plants. The process has
many attractive features, which includes operation at low temperature sources, and requirements of low level of
technical features. On the other hand, most of the ongoing researches concentrate on large-scale plants which are
suitable for mass production of fresh water they also cause environment pollution because they are fossil-fuel driven

The collectors which are flat plate with large airflow channels. Air flows over or under the absorber plate, and doublepass strategies are sometimes employed. In flat plate air heaters cost incurred due to insulation cladding are more so the
air heaters with less amount of insulation are required to develop. Air heater with Circular solar Collector having,
minimum incident angle effect, high efficiency, variable mass flow and with insulation on outlet air unit to reduce heat
loss.
